| What It Does | The tool allows users to upload an image or provide a URL to their artwork. It then cross-references a unique identifier derived from the submitted image against hashes within extensive public datasets, such as LAION-5B, LAION-Art, and COYO-700M. The system quickly determines if the artwork, or a visually similar variant, is present in these datasets, which are foundational for training various AI image generation models. | Imagix functions by taking a user's textual description of their brand or project as input. Who is Have I Been Trained? best for?
This tool is primarily for digital artists, illustrators, photographers, and content creators who are concerned about their visual work being used without explicit consent in AI training datasets. It also serves intellectual property rights holders and creative professionals seeking to monitor and manage their digital assets' exposure to AI models.
